Clara Barton, American Humanitarian

Clara Barton (December 25, 1821 ? April 12, 1912). "While our soldiers stand and fight, I can stand and feed and nurse them." said by Barton, in 1861. Clara Barton's Civil War work began in April of 1861. After the Battle of Bull Run, she established an agency to obtain and distribute supplies to wounded soldiers. In July 1862, she obtained permission to travel behind the lines, eventually reaching some of the grimmest battlefields of the war and serving during the sieges of Petersburg and Richmond. Barton delivered aid to soldiers of both the North and South. After the war, she became a popular and widely respected lecturer. In 1881 she established the American Red Cross, and served as its director until her death. Barton was also a pioneer American teacher, patent clerk and humanitarian.
